Subject[PATCH 8/9] 00mmd pae compile fix
From
During tracking down a PAE compile failure, I found that config.h was
being included in a bunch of places in i386 code. It is no longer
necessary, so drop it.

Signed-off-by: Zachary Amsden <zach@vmware.com>
